Behavioral Tests

The Behavioral tests are vital in diagnosing ADHD. They help to evaluate a person's performance of social behavior, daily functioning. They can also give the individual an understanding of his or her symptoms and treatment options.

This can be accomplished with the help of a variety of tests for behavior. These include the Test of Variables of Attention (TOVA), which is an FDA-approved computerized assessment. This type of test can assess a person's capacity to focus and pay attention to specifics and control impulses.

Another test, called the QbTest utilizes motion tracking analysis to determine if a person suffers from ADHD. It can be used to assess the effectiveness of medication and neurofeedback training.

Psychological Tests

It is vital to be examined if you're advised you may be suffering from ADHD. This will help you determine whether ADHD is an actual diagnosis and if other factors might be behind your symptoms.

Psychological tests are used to evaluate the severity of cognitive and behavioral disorders, for instance, adhd test diagnosis. They can also help determine whether a person has a learning impairment that is impairing their daily functioning.

The American Psychiatric Association (APA) has specific guidelines to diagnose ADHD in the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ders, Fifth Edition. These include having several inattentive or hyperactive-impulsive symptoms that have been present prior to age 12 and have caused significant impairment in two major settings of a person's life.

Some patients who have adhd online test adults can be diagnosed by a doctor without undergoing psychological tests. However most patients will require a thorough assessment to rule out any other illnesses that could mimic the symptoms of ADHD and that may complicate treatment.

A typical ADHD psychological evaluation involves an in-person assessment. This covers everything from the patient's developmental and medical history to their psychiatric, and family history. The doctor may also need to speak to close family members and request that the patient fill out standard behavior questionnaires.

Typically, the test will last about an hour. It includes an initial diagnostic interview, a routine behavior survey, and a series tests to rule out any other disorders that could be similar to ADHD symptoms.

The test should be administered by an authorized clinical psychologist, psychiatrist or pediatrician with experience in evaluating patients with attention-deficit hyperactivity disorder. A qualified clinical professional can assure that the results of the test are valid and are not misleading. A trusted practitioner will also write a summary of the results to the patient and their family.
